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00911 4454 2589414
4513401 75937403
4513401 75937403
45 947766 628 421
All about undefined
Interested in learning more?
4513401 75937403
45 947766 628 421
See more
17 54068978 7991630985
09661270268 44 036933824
See more
786591 25
6546703 08666 28037000 70482 433
See more